Large Time Display Panel. Standard, Ultra

A floating timecode readout big enough to see from across the room. Open it from View/Panels → Large Time Display.

basehead Large Time Display Panel — oversized monospace timecode with T.C. toggle and color pickers

What it is

A floating / dockable panel that mirrors the playhead Timecode in oversized monospace font (Consolas on Windows, Menlo on macOS). Default and minimum window size is 470 × 215 px — resize wider for a bigger readout.

Toolbar controls

Top-right colors

Two color-picker buttons let you tune the readout to your monitor / desk lighting:

Background
Default dark gray #101010.
Foreground
Default green #00FF88.

Bottom-left T.C. toggle

The T.C. button switches the display between absolute Timecode and elapsed-time inside the current file. A remaining-time indicator sits next to it.

Persistent. Color choices and the T.C. toggle position are saved per user, so the panel comes back the way you left it.

When it’s useful

For sessions where you’re sitting back from the screen — reading sessions, ADR, foley booths — the Large Time Display lets you keep the file’s position visible without docking the Details panel or squinting at the small Timecode in the toolbar.
